NAMI Rutherford Cleveland
        The National Alliance on Mental Illness/Rutherford Cleveland hosts a Mental Illness Family-to-Family Support GroupAlways on the 3rd Tuesday of the Month, 6:30 - 8:00pm, Red Cross Building, 1333 Fallston Road, Shelby, NC. This Family Support Group is specifically geared to the parents, grandparents, spouses, siblings, teen-age and adult children of persons suffering from severe and persistent mental illnesses. The illnesses covered are: Depression, Bi-polar, Schizophrenia, Schizoaffective Disorder, Obsessive Compulsive Disorder (OCD), Borderline Personality Disorder (BPD) and Post Traumatic Stress Disorder and other neurobiological brain disorders. These meetings are confidential and a safe place to talk with other families members going through similar experiences. For more information please call: Betty Frye   704-434-5166 or 704-583-0845. Broad River Greenway, Shelby
   Broad River Greenway will be having Free Grabblin’, a primitive fishing skill that teaches you to catch catfish with your bare hands by “tickling” the fish from under rocks in the river, July 13. Come dressed to participate (water shoes highly recommended) or watch from the bank. This annual event is sure to please. Meet under the Highway 150 Bridge off the main parking area. For more information contact Kim Duren at kduren@broadrivergreenway.com or Ranger Jolly at 704-434-0040.
        July 13: Project Catch Registration Require North Carolina CATCH (Caring for Aquatics Through Conservation Habits) is an aquatic resources education program that provides workshop training to adults to enable them to work with youth in discovering aquatic environments through learning activities, educational materials, aquatic field trips and fishing experiences. 9:00 a.m. until 4:00 p.m., ee certification and continuing education credit available.
